Transaction 53cc72f50217939de01698917e98f3fd019271392577792dbe768a481ad74bfc
1 Input
1 Output
-
53cc72f50217939de01698917e98f3fd019271392577792dbe768a481ad74bfc:0
- value
- 2995410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 416ac8b035166fdac7c8c0f8ff8524d1f3855937 OP_EQUAL
- address
- 37eumVRXJ4EhNMkEa6W4xpkUbJFnapYJDo